New Jersey Governor to Appoint Former Aide George Helmy as Temporary Replacement for Bob Menendez’s Senate Seat

New Jersey Governor Phil Murphy is preparing to appoint George Helmy, his former chief of staff and a seasoned Senate aide, as the temporary replacement for Senator Bob Menendez’s vacated Senate seat. This move follows Menendez’s resignation, which takes effect on August 20. The information was confirmed by three sources familiar with the decision, who requested anonymity due to the sensitive nature of the announcement.

Helmy, who previously served as a staff member for Senator Cory Booker and currently works as a healthcare executive at one of New Jersey’s largest hospital systems, is set to fill the Senate seat on an interim basis. This appointment comes in the wake of Menendez’s conviction on 16 criminal counts last month, which led to his resignation as Democrats considered expulsion. Menendez’s departure marks an extraordinary end to a distinguished 50-year career in politics. The seat will be contested in the November election, where Democratic Representative Andy Kim will face off against Republican hotelier Curtis Bashaw for the full six-year term.

Sources indicated that while an offer to Helmy has not yet been formally extended, an announcement regarding his appointment could be made as early as Friday. Helmy has refrained from commenting on the matter at this time.

At 44, Helmy will assume the role of caretaker Senator, briefly rejoining his former boss, Senator Booker, as the nation heads into a pivotal presidential election. This election has the potential to shift the balance of power in Congress.

Helmy began his tenure with the Murphy administration in early 2019, shortly after Governor Murphy’s first term began, a period characterized by friction with the state Legislature. Helmy, who cultivated significant political connections as state director for Booker, played a crucial role in stabilizing relations between the administration and the Legislature, as well as with other Democratic leaders throughout the state. He served as Murphy’s chief of staff for a record-breaking four and a half years before transitioning to an executive position at RWJ Barnabas Health, one of the state’s major healthcare providers.

Thousands Gather for Food, Music, and Fun at the 41st Annual Willingboro Jazz Festival

The 41st Annual Willingboro Jazz Festival Triumphantly Returned to Burlington County. The 41st Annual Willingboro Jazz Festival made its triumphant return to Burlington County last weekend, drawing thousands of attendees to the vibrant celebration.

“It was a fantastic event,” said Acting Director of Recreation & Parks Dionne Bolden. “It was like a reunion where people came together, set up tents, visited vendors, and reconnected with friends they hadn’t seen in a while.”

As the largest music festival in Willingboro, the festival took place on Sunday at Millcreek Park. The day-long extravaganza featured an impressive lineup of local and international artists performing on the main stage.

This year’s headliners included Philadelphia’s renowned Kindred and the Family Soul, along with the versatile R&B singer and rapper Dwele. Other standout acts included the Urban Guerilla Orchestra, Exit 45, and Camden’s own Arnetta Johnson, famously known as the Trumpet Chic.

Attendees began arriving early to secure their spots and enjoy the festivities. “I looked forward to this event every year,” shared Gloria Galloway from Willingboro. “I hadn’t been able to attend in recent years, but this time I was determined to be here.”

The Willingboro Jazz Festival, which began in the early 1980s, had grown significantly over the years. What started as a music event had now expanded to include a wide array of vendors and a bustling row of food trucks.

“This food truck had been open for just three months, and being there was a new experience for us,” said Rodney Ganges from the Kitchen of Class food truck. “It was an honor to be part of this beautiful event.”

Each year, the festival attracts more than 10,000 people to Millcreek Park. “We had been attending this festival since I was a teenager,” said Jackson. “It’s our family tradition. This festival was right in our backyard, and it was something we always looked forward to.”

The festival ran from noon to 8 p.m., concluding with a spectacular fireworks display, capping off a day filled with music, food, and community spirit.

Exploring New Jersey: Top Film and TV Production Locations Across the Garden State

New Jersey offers a diverse range of film and TV production locations, making it a valuable state for the industry. From urban settings to picturesque landscapes, here are some highlights:

1. Urban Settings

  • Newark: With its mix of historic and modern architecture, Newark provides a gritty urban backdrop ideal for various genres.
  • Jersey City: The waterfront area and the skyline views of Manhattan make it a popular choice for cityscapes and dramatic scenes.
  • Paterson: Known for its industrial vibe and historic sites, Paterson can double for many urban environments.

2. Historic Sites

  • Princeton: The charming town and the prestigious Princeton University campus offer classic academic and historical settings.
  • Morristown: Home to several historic sites and beautiful old buildings, Morristown is perfect for period pieces.
  • Red Bank: This small town has a quaint, historic feel that works well for various narrative needs.

3. Scenic Landscapes

  • The Jersey Shore: With its iconic boardwalks, beaches, and coastal views, the shore offers a classic American beach setting.
  • Highlands: The natural beauty of the Highlands, with its rolling hills and lush greenery, provides a great backdrop for outdoor scenes.
  • The Pine Barrens: This vast forested area can offer a rugged, natural environment for both adventure and horror genres.

4. Suburban Areas

  • Montclair: Known for its picturesque streets and historic homes, Montclair offers a typical suburban backdrop.
  • Haddonfield: With its well-preserved architecture and small-town charm, Haddonfield is ideal for scenes requiring a suburban feel.

5. Cultural and Entertainment Venues

  • Atlantic City: Famous for its casinos and vibrant nightlife, Atlantic City can be used for scenes involving entertainment and urban excitement.
  • Hoboken: Known for its trendy restaurants and waterfront views, Hoboken offers a blend of modern and classic urban settings.

6. Unique Locations

  • The Liberty Science Center: With its futuristic architecture and interactive exhibits, this site is great for science fiction or educational content.
  • The Meadowlands: Featuring sports venues and expansive open spaces, it can cater to a variety of production needs from sports to large-scale events.

New Jersey’s proximity to New York City also makes it an attractive option for productions seeking variety without straying too far from the major industry hub. The state’s film office offers support and incentives to filmmakers, enhancing its appeal as a production destination.
